Prosecution history

Latest event (ABN6): The intent-to-use application was abandoned because no acceptable Statement of Use (or valid extension) was filed before the Notice of Allowance deadline expired. The application is dead unless revived within a limited window.

DateCodeEventWhat it means
Dec 5, 1996ABN6ABANDONMENT - NO USE STATEMENT FILEDThe intent-to-use application was abandoned because no acceptable Statement of Use (or valid extension) was filed before the Notice of Allowance deadline expired. The application is dead unless revived within a limited window.
Jan 30, 1996NOAMNOA MAILED - SOU REQUIRED FROM APPLICANTA Notice of Allowance means your intent-to-use application cleared examination and opposition but is not registered yet. You must file a Statement of Use showing the mark in commerce, or request an extension, before the deadline — usually six months from the notice date.
Nov 7, 1995PUBOPUBLISHED FOR OPPOSITIONYour mark was published in the USPTO Official Gazette for a 30-day opposition window. During that period, third parties who believe they would be harmed can file an opposition. If no opposition is filed, prosecution usually continues toward registration or a Notice of Allowance.
